Very nice process with an OA, phone screen and then Technical/Behavioral Final Round. Genuinely enjoyed the process and met some great people that lead me to take the offer. Just make sure you have knowledge of your projects and can show your impact. Also simple DSA will get you through the interviews, hardest part is just getting the interview, lmao.

OA to HR Phone to Final (Consists of 1 Hour Behavioral & 1 Hour Tech). Interviewers were super friendly. Behavioral was led by Software Manager who grilled me on my resume and then asked basic behavioral questions.

OA and then Technical and then Interview. OA was 2-3 questions on hackerrank to be completed in about an hour I beleive; Technical was two leetcode styled medium questions in 1 hour, and behavioral was another hour right afterwards.
